Former Chicago Cubs first baseman will be remembered as one of the franchise’s top players. He played a key role in helping the Cubs secure their 2016 World Series title, but his future with the team became uncertain just a few years later. By 2021, the Cubs opted to part ways with the aging veteran, a decision that seemed justified at the time.

He was no longer the player he once was, a decline that became even more apparent during his tenure with the New York Yankees. In 2024, he was among the league’s worst performers.

Now a free agent, Anthony Rizzo has yet to secure a new team, as there appears to be limited interest in a 35-year-old first baseman who has struggled on both offense and defense in recent seasons. Unfortunately, he seems to recognize his situation.

“I want to play. I want to win. And I love talking the game with pitchers, with hitters. There’s so much to dive into. Everything that goes into it, on the field, off the field, I’ll still be talking about it with guys. We’ll just see if I continue playing,” Rizzo told The Athletic’s Ken Rosenthal.

Despite his recent struggles, Rizzo’s experience and leadership could still make him a valuable clubhouse presence. If he doesn’t land a major league deal soon, he may have to accept a minor league contract with an invitation to big league spring training.
